BJP President Nitin Nabin Visits Tapkeshwar Mahadev Temple in Uttarakhand

On May 30, BJP National President Nitin Nabin visited the historic Tapkeshwar Mahadev Temple in Dehradun, Uttarakhand, where he performed a Jalabhishek ritual. His visit is part of a broader tour that includes several engagements with party workers. Uttarakhand Cabinet Minister Ganesh Joshi emphasized the significance of Nabin's visit, expressing confidence in the party's future electoral success. Earlier, Nabin participated in the Ganga Aarti in Rishikesh, where he reflected on the spiritual importance of the Ganga River.

This Uttarakhand visit of Nitin Nabin feels like one of those political tours where religion,party work and election messaging are all moving together at same time . And honestly,it is not difficult to see why BJP is giving so much attention to grassroots connect here .

On morning of May 30,Nitin Nabin,the National President of the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P),performed Jalabhishek at Tapkeshwar Mahadev Temple in Dehradun . This temple has strong spiritual value and many devotees visit there,so starting day from there itself sends clear cultural signal.

And he was not alone in this visit . Prominent leaders from BJP's Uttarakhand unit were also with him,which shows this was not just personal religious visit but party-linked outreach also.

After temple visit,Nabin's schedule includes multiple programs across Dehradun on final day of his tour . He is also expected to have breakfast at home of booth-level party worker and then attend booth-level meeting . That part is interesting because BJP usually gives lot of importance to booth workers only .

Ganesh Joshi,a Cabinet Minister in Uttarakhand,said Nabin's visit brought honor to party workers and local community . He also said presence of National President has energized BJP cadre in region . And tbh,this is exactly kind of language parties use when they want to show workers are charged up before future elections.

There was also strong spiritual angle in Rishikesh . Nabin participated in Ganga Aarti and later posted,"I was blessed with privilege of participating in the divine Ganga Aarti in Rishikesh." He also spoke about Ganga River as sacred symbol of Indian faith and culture .

But visit did not stop there . He also went to Parmarth Niketan in Rishikesh and sought blessings from sadhus and sages . In another post,he described community of sages as living embodiment of India's Sanatan consciousness .

And this is where politics and faith clearly overlap . BJP has always leaned strongly into India's spiritual heritage,and visits like this help reinforce that message among voters who connect with cultural identity deeply .
